Outlet work we handle

  • New outlet installation where you need power
  • Outlet replacement and upgrades
  • GFCI outlets for kitchens, bathrooms, garages, and basements
  • Outdoor weather-resistant receptacles with in-use covers
  • USB and USB-C combination outlets
  • Code-compliant receptacle upgrades, including tamper-resistant outlets

Switches and controls

  • Standard switch replacement
  • Dimmer switches matched to your bulbs and fixtures
  • Smart switches and app- or voice-controlled lighting
  • Three-way and four-way switching for stairs and hallways
  • Occupancy sensors for closets, garages, and utility spaces
  • Humidity-sensing controls for bathrooms

Why It Matters

When this work is worth doing

GFCI protection is one of the most cost-effective safety upgrades a home can get. Current code calls for it in kitchens, bathrooms, garages, basements, laundry areas, and outdoors — many older homes in our area are missing it in several of those places.

What affects the price

Every home is different, so pricing is confirmed in a written estimate after the free in-person consultation. The main factors:

  • Number of outlets or switches involved
  • Whether new wiring runs are needed or devices are being replaced in place
  • Wall and ceiling access in finished rooms
  • GFCI and weather-resistance requirements
  • Smart-control setup and programming

Can you add an outlet on a wall that has none?+

Yes. We run new wiring to the location, cut in a proper box, and install the outlet with minimal disruption to finished walls.

Do my bathroom and kitchen outlets need to be GFCI?+

Under current code, yes — GFCI protection is required near water and in damp locations. If your home predates these requirements, upgrading is a quick and worthwhile safety improvement.

Can you install smart switches that work with Alexa or Google Home?+

Yes. We install smart switches and dimmers from the major ecosystems and make sure the wiring behind them — including neutral requirements — is correct.

Can you add an outdoor outlet for holiday lights or yard equipment?+

Yes. We install weather-resistant GFCI-protected outdoor receptacles with covers rated for use in the weather.
